Early morning freezing rain led to slippery conditions and multiple accidents on Wednesday, Jan. 5.
One accident was at Old South Plank Road and South
Plank Road. One subject was transported to Montefiore-St Lukes Cornwall Hospital by Town of Newburgh EMS.
A second was just west of Old South Plank Road, where a vehicle rolled over into the wooded area. One subject was evaluated at scene.
Both accidents were handled by the Good Will Fire Department.
A third accident was a rollover on I-84, just east of the entrance ramp of route 300. Winona Lake firefighters responded to the scene
